nacos 2.X.X在centos7 环境配置及安装
Posted 石工记
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了nacos 2.X.X在centos7 环境配置及安装相关的知识,希望对你有一定的参考价值。
一、环境准备
1.jdk 1.8.X安装及配置
Linux安装JDK完整步骤
2.mysql安装及配置
2.1 mysql 下载
CentOS 7 下 mysql-5.7.24 安装示例
2.2 如何失效 到mysql社区下载自己对应的版本
二.centos 7环境下安装及配置
1.下载nacos
1.1安装包下载地址
链接:https://pan.baidu.com/s/1gGAjPmnEIhqQGeTOde9x5Q
提取码:4c3h
1.2 如何失效
下载位置:https://github.com/alibaba/nacos/releases
进入之后往下拉,找到想要下载的对应版本的Assets
。
然后选择Linux
或者Windows
的安装包。
2.安装
2.1 解压nacos下载包:tar -zxvf nacos-xxx.xx.x.tar.gz(对应的下载包)
[root@lb1 local]# tar -zxvf nacos-server.tar.gz
nacos/LICENSE
nacos/NOTICE
nacos/target/nacos-server.jar
nacos/conf/
nacos/conf/1.4.0-ipv6_support-update.sql
nacos/conf/schema.sql
nacos/conf/nacos-mysql.sql
nacos/conf/application.properties.example
nacos/conf/nacos-logback.xml
nacos/conf/cluster.conf.example
nacos/conf/application.properties
nacos/bin/startup.sh
nacos/bin/startup.cmd
nacos/bin/shutdown.sh
nacos/bin/shutdown.cmd
[root@lb1 local]# ll
total 881360
drwxrwxrwx. 2 root root 6 Nov 5 2016 bin
drwxrwxrwx. 2 root root 6 Nov 5 2016 etc
drwxrwxrwx. 2 root root 6 Nov 5 2016 games
drwxrwxrwx. 2 root root 6 Nov 5 2016 include
-rw-rw-r--. 1 vagrant vagrant 146815279 Dec 4 14:44 jdk-8u321-linux-x64.tar.gz
drwxrwxrwx. 2 root root 6 Nov 5 2016 lib
drwxrwxrwx. 2 root root 6 Nov 5 2016 lib64
drwxrwxrwx. 2 root root 6 Nov 5 2016 libexec
drwxr-xr-x. 10 mysql mysql 155 Dec 4 14:22 mysql
-rw-r--r--. 1 root root 644930593 Oct 4 2018 mysql-5.7.24-linux-glibc2.12-x86_64.tar.gz
drwxr-xr-x. 5 root root 72 Dec 6 16:45 nacos
-rw-rw-r--. 1 vagrant vagrant 110763952 Dec 6 16:39 nacos-server.tar.gz
drwxrwxrwx. 2 root root 6 Nov 5 2016 sbin
drwxrwxrwx. 5 root root 49 Oct 28 2017 share
drwxrwxrwx. 2 root root 6 Nov 5 2016 src
3.配置nacoss配置文件application.properties:
vi /usr/local/nacos/conf/application.properties
3.1 配置服务器上下文及端口
*************** Spring Boot Related Configurations ***************#
### Default web context path:
server.servlet.contextPath=/nacos
### Include message field
server.error.include-message=ON_PARAM
### Default web server port:
server.port=8848
3.2.配置mysql
### Connect URL of DB:
db.url.0=jdbc:mysql://127.0.0.1:3306/nacos_config?characterEncoding=utf8&connectTimeout=1000&socketTimeout=3000&autoReconnect=true&useUnicode=true&useSSL=false&serverTimezone=UTC
db.user.0=nacos
db.password.0=123456
3.3.配置nacos的端口8848 (如查不配置,局域网打不开)
[root@lb1 conf]# firewall-cmd --zone=public --add-port=8848/tcp --permanent
3.4.启动防火墙
[root@lb1 conf]# firewall-cmd --reload
3.5测试是否安装成功
curl 127.0.0.1:8848/nacos
3.6网址打开(内网局域)
http://x.x.x:8848/nacos
三、 windwos 10 环境下安装及配置
以上是关于nacos 2.X.X在centos7 环境配置及安装的主要内容,如果未能解决你的问题,请参考以下文章
本地nacos启动失败,org.springframework.beans.factory.UnsatisfiedDependencyException: Error creating bean **